svngit切换分支

不及物动词 其他 47

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在SVN中,切换分支需要执行以下步骤:

    1. 首先,使用命令`svn switch `来切换到新的分支。``是新分支的URL,可以是相对路径也可以是绝对路径。

    例如,要切换到名为”branch1″的分支,可以使用以下命令:

    “`shell
    svn switch /branches/branch1
    “`

    如果当前工作目录已经是一个SVN工作副本,可以使用相对路径来指定分支的URL。例如,如果当前工作目录的URL是`http://example.com/repo/trunk`,要切换到名为”branch1″的分支,可以使用以下命令:

    “`shell
    svn switch ../branches/branch1
    “`

    2. 然后,执行`svn update`命令来更新工作副本以匹配切换的分支。这是因为切换分支只修改了工作副本的元数据,而不会自动更新文件内容。

    “`shell
    svn update
    “`

    此命令会将新分支中的文件更新到本地工作副本。

    注意事项:

    – 在切换分支之前,确保当前工作副本中的所有修改都已经提交或保存,以避免数据丢失。
    – 切换分支可能会导致工作副本中的冲突,特别是对同一文件进行了不同的修改。在切换分支之后,可能需要解决这些冲突。

    希望这些步骤对你有帮助!

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    SVN (Subversion)和Git是两种常见的版本控制系统。它们都支持分支的概念,用于在开发过程中创建不同的代码线路。下面是关于如何在SVN和Git中进行分支切换的基本步骤:

    SVN切换分支:
    1. 首先,使用`svn checkout`命令将整个代码库或指定的分支下载到本地。

    “`
    svn checkout
    “`

    2. 进入已经下载的代码目录,使用`svn switch`命令切换分支。

    “`
    svn switch
    “`

    其中``是指定分支的URL地址。

    Git切换分支:
    1. 首先,使用`git clone`命令将整个代码库克隆到本地。

    “`
    git clone
    “`

    2. 进入已经克隆的代码目录,使用`git branch`命令查看所有的分支。

    “`
    git branch
    “`

    3. 使用`git checkout`命令切换到指定的分支。

    “`
    git checkout
    “`

    其中``是指定分支的名称。

    SVN和Git的分支切换的步骤有所不同。在SVN中,每个分支都有自己独立的URL地址,通过`svn switch`命令可以直接切换到指定的分支。而在Git中,所有的分支都存储在同一个代码库中,通过`git branch`命令可以查看所有分支,然后使用`git checkout`命令切换到指定的分支。

    另外需要注意的是,在SVN中分支切换是直接进行的,切换后本地代码的改动会被自动保存。而在Git中,切换分支前需要将本地的修改提交或者保存到暂存区中,以避免潜在的冲突。需要提醒的是,如果有未提交的修改,可能需要先进行冲突解决才能切换到其他分支。

    总结起来,SVN和Git切换分支的步骤略有区别,但都是通过命令进行的。在进行分支切换时,需要了解当前所在的分支和要切换的目标分支,并根据具体的版本控制系统使用相应的命令进行切换。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    SVN(Subversion)和Git是两种版本控制系统,可以用于管理和跟踪代码的变化。在SVN中,分支是以目录的形式存在的,而在Git中,分支是作为指向提交(commit)对象的可变指针存在的。

    下面是SVN和Git切换分支的方法和操作流程的详细说明:

    SVN切换分支的方法和操作流程:
    1. 查看可用分支:使用svn命令`svn ls `来查看仓库中可用的分支。例如,`svn ls http://svn.example.com/svn/branches`。

    2. 切换分支:使用svn命令`svn switch `来切换到指定的分支。例如,`svn switch http://svn.example.com/svn/branches/feature-branch`。

    3. 更新代码:切换分支后,需要更新代码以将工作副本与新分支同步。使用svn命令`svn update`来更新代码。

    4. 提交更改:当切换分支后所做的更改完成后,使用svn命令`svn commit -m “Commit message”`将更改提交到新分支。

    Git切换分支的方法和操作流程:
    1. 查看可用分支:使用git命令`git branch`来查看本地仓库中可用的分支。如果需要查看远程分支,可以使用`git branch -r`。

    2. 切换分支:使用git命令`git checkout `来切换到指定的分支。例如,`git checkout feature-branch`。

    3. 更新代码:切换分支后,需要更新代码以将工作副本与新分支同步。使用git命令`git pull`来获取最新的代码。

    4. 提交更改:当切换分支后所做的更改完成后,使用git命令`git add .`将更改添加到暂存区,然后使用`git commit -m “Commit message”`将更改提交到新分支。

    总结:
    无论是SVN还是Git,切换分支的操作都是类似的。首先查看可用的分支,然后根据需要使用相应的命令切换到指定的分支。在切换分支后,记得更新代码和提交更改。切换分支可以帮助我们在不同的开发任务之间切换,从而更方便地进行工作。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部